              函數ReadDat( )實現從文件IN.DAT中讀取一篇英文文章存入到字符串數組xx中; 請編制函數SortCharD( ), 其函數的功能是: 以行為單位對字符按從大到小的順序進行排序, 排序后的結果仍按行重新存入字符串數組xx中。最后main()函數調用函數WriteDat()把結果xx輸出到文件OUT2.DAT中。

            2016最新計算機三級網絡上機試題及答案

              例: 原文: dAe,BfC.

              CCbbAA

              結果: fedCBA.,

              bbCCAA

              原始數據文件存放的格式是: 每行的寬度均小于80個字符, 含標點符號和空格。

              注意: 部分源程序存放在PROG1.C中。

              請勿改動主函數main( )、讀數據函數ReadDat()和輸出數據函數WriteDat()的內容。

              You can create an index on any field, on several fields to be used

              together, or on parts thereof, that you want to use as a key. The

              keys in indexes allow you quick access to specific records and define

              orders for sequential processing of a ISAM file. After you no longer

              need an index, you can delete it. Addition and indexes have no effect

              on the data records or on other indexes.

              You may want a field in field in each record to uniquely identify that

              record from all other records in the file. For example, the Employee

              Number field is unique if you do not assign the same number to two

              different employees, and you never reassign these numbers to other

              employees. If you wish to find or modify the record belonging to a

              specific employee, this unique field saves the thouble of determining

              whether you have the correct record.

              If you do not have a unique field, you must find the first record

              the matches your key and determine whether the record is the one you

              want. If it is not the correct one, you must search again to find others.

              If you know that you have a unique field within your records, you

              can include this fact in the key description, and ISAM will allow only

              unique keys. For example, if you specify that the employee numbers are

              unique, ISAM only lets you add records to the file for, or change

              numbers to, employee numbers that do not alreadly exist int file.
